JOB SUMMARY
We’re looking for a collaborative and solutions-oriented HR professional who is passionate about supporting people and driving business success. In this role, you will partner with leaders and teams to deliver impactful HR programs, strengthen employee engagement, and support the full employee lifecycle—from hiring and onboarding through development and retention.
You will play a key role in areas such as employee relations, HR policy guidance, compensation and rewards coordination, and HR training initiatives. This role also offers the opportunity to contribute to broader HR initiatives including talent development, recruiting, organizational performance, and HR systems.
If you enjoy working in a dynamic environment, building strong relationships, and making a meaningful impact on people and culture, this is an opportunity to grow and contribute across multiple areas of Human Resources.
The role supports the Director of the Midwest Region-HR Business Partner, and leadership to successfully implement local initiatives and execute regional and corporate programs as well as help to create an environment to attract, develop, retain and engage talent throughout the Operating Company to deliver business goals.

RESPONSIBILITIES- Provide technical, customer relations, and personnel management for major programs and projects.
- Partner with Human Resource Business Partner (HRBP) to execute core HR processes (e.g. performance management, talent management, total rewards, compensation, training and development, interactive process of transitional return to work, etc.)
- Provide coaching and guidance to leaders and associates regarding HR in areas such as policy and procedure
- Partner with Human Resource Business Partner (HRBP) to drive an inclusive and diverse culture
- Employee and labor relations (investigations, conflict resolution)
- Support in reviewing, interpreting, administering and ensuring compliance with federal, state, and local employment laws, and company policies and procedures
- Assists in determining training needs and developing programs to improve performance and professional development
Education
Bachelor’s Degree in HR, Org Development or related field required
Experience
- 3 - 5 years of experience as Human Resources Manager/Generalist
- Three years of which have been in a supervisory position preferred and/or an equivalent combination of related training and experience
- Experience working with attorneys, COE’s, and senior leadership
- HR experience in food manufacturing or distribution highly preferred
- Employee relations — navigating conflict, coaching managers, and fostering a healthy workplace culture
- People leadership — ability to influence decision-makers, guiding teams, and building trust
- Change management — helping organizations adapt during growth, restructuring, or new initiatives
- Critical Thinking — Using logic and reasoning to identify the strengths and weaknesses of alternative solutions, conclusions, or approaches to problems
- Decision Making Authority — Maintain proficiency in all current employee-related laws including: ADA, FMLA, Sexual Harassment, Title VII etc. Manage employee claims and litigation in conjunction with internal and external counsel
